Halloween
It’s October & Halloween is right around the corner! Please remember that for the school parade, students are not allowed to bring weapons or wear a costume that is in “bad taste." Please have conversations with your children about what is appropriate. More information about our parades and classroom parties will be shared by the classroom teachers soon.
- The Halloween Parade for grades K-4th will be held Tuesday, October 31st, at 9:00am. Grades 1st-4th will be dismissed at 11:55am. Kindergarten will be dismissed at 10:00am.
- The parade begins out the front doors. Students will parade down the front sidewalk and around the school for parent viewing.
If it should rain in the morning, our outdoor parade for parents will be CANCELLED!

Teacher Gift Fund:
The PTA is changing things up this year by asking for a monetary contribution that will go toward holiday gifts for all teachers and the entire McKenzie staff! In the past, room parents collected funds for classroom teacher gifts, but front office, custodians, specials teachers and paraprofessional staff members were not included. In an effort to recognize everyone working with the children, please consider a suggested donation of $40 per student. Thanks in advance! Please click here to contribute before November 17th.
